The Three Upgrade Tracks

Multiplier increases hotsauce sale value from every pepper in a batch. It is the most direct money upgrade and scales with stack size — see stacking peppers. Luck improves odds at the 100k roll station for higher-tier seeds listed on the all peppers list. Buy chance raises the probability NPCs accept your hotsauce instead of saying not interested.

Recommended Early Game Order

First sessions: buy two to three multiplier levels so Bell Pepper sales fund more upgrades. Next, add one or two buy chance levels so NPC Nia and other vendors stop wasting your time — consult the selling guide. Once sales exceed roughly one roll attempt per focused session, begin luck upgrades before heavy rolling.

This order is flexible. If rejections frustrate you more than low sale totals, buy chance can move earlier. Use the profit calculator to measure multiplier impact numerically.

Mid Game: Balancing Luck and Multiplier

Mid game starts when you roll at the 100k station and replace starter peppers with Jalapeño, Habanero, or better. Alternate multiplier and luck purchases — multiplier pays for rolls, luck improves roll quality. Avoid dumping every credit into rolls with zero luck investment; that is how players burn 500k on Banana Peppers.

Target peppers from the tier list and stack them before buying cosmetic or marginal upgrades.

Game Pass Synergy

Four game passes matter: 2x Luck, 2x Speed, Collect All, and +1 Upgrade. The +1 Upgrade pass adds an extra slot beyond the standard cap on luck, multiplier, and buy chance — a long-term accelerator. 2x Speed and Collect All reward active harvesters with large stacked gardens. Late Game Upgrade Priorities

Late game means chasing Carolina Reaper and Dragon Pepper stacks from the rarest peppers guide. Maximize luck and multiplier together; buy chance matters less once levels are high but still helps on stubborn NPCs. Speed Upgrade Timing

The fourth upgrade track, Speed, reduces time between plant and harvest. It is valuable for active grinders with large stacked gardens but rarely beats multiplier or buy chance for raw credits per hour early on. Purchase Speed after your sale loops feel smooth and NPC rejections are rare thanks to buy chance investment. Mobile farmers with Collect All from game passes often feel Speed upgrades more than idle players who log in briefly.

Frequently Asked Questions

What upgrades exist in Make Hotsauce?
Three main tracks: multiplier for sale value, luck for roll odds, and buy chance for NPC acceptance rates.
Which upgrade should I buy first?
Multiplier first for immediate income, then buy chance to reduce NPC rejections, then luck before heavy rolling.
What does the +1 Upgrade game pass do?
It grants an extra upgrade slot beyond the standard cap across luck, multiplier, and buy chance tracks.
Do upgrades affect spicy platform bonuses?
Spicy platforms add flat spice before multiplier math. Multiplier upgrades then amplify the combined batch total.
